A Cosmic Showdown: V Sagittae's Extraordinary Fate
Betelgeuse may soon have company in the spotlight as astronomers track an astonishing event in the star system V Sagittae, located around 10,000 light-years from Earth. Featuring a white dwarf that has been feasting on its companion star, this cosmic cannibal is on the brink of a spectacular supernova explosion.
The Discovery That Changes Everything
For over a century, V Sagittae has perplexed scientists. Recent research has revealed that the white dwarf's insatiable appetite fuels a cataclysmic fate, potentially leading to a supernova burst bright enough to be seen during the day! Phil Charles, a researcher from the University of Southampton, describes this phenomenon as the white dwarf ‘sucking the life out of its companion,’ igniting a fiery inferno.
How a Star Can Go Out with a Bang — Not a Whimper
While the life of a regular star ends quietly as a cooling white dwarf, those in a binary system like V Sagittae can meet a dramatic fate. When the overwhelming gravity of the white dwarf strips material from its companion star, it forms a swirling accretion disk, creating conditions ripe for an explosive finale.
The Countdown to Cosmic Catastrophe
Eventually, as the white dwarf accumulates stolen stellar material, it may exceed the Chandrasekhar limit of 1.4 solar masses, triggering a Type Ia supernova that obliterates the white dwarf.
New Insights Revealed by Cutting-Edge Technology
Utilizing the Very Large Telescope (VLT) in the Atacama Desert of Chile, researchers uncovered a vast halo of gas, reminiscent of a cosmic ring, around the white dwarf and its victim. Pasi Hakala from the University of Turku emphasizes that the white dwarf is stealing more material than it can handle, setting the stage for a dramatic end.
